3-(Trifluoromethoxy)benzenemethanesulfonyl chloride

Description:
3-(Trifluoromethoxy)benzenemethanesulfonyl chloride is a chemical compound characterized by its sulfonyl chloride functional group, which is known for its reactivity and utility in organic synthesis. The presence of the trifluoromethoxy group enhances its electrophilic properties, making it a valuable intermediate in the synthesis of various p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. This compound typically appears as a colorless to pale yellow liquid or solid, depending on its purity and storage conditions. It is soluble in organic solvents such as dichloromethane and acetonitrile but is generally insoluble in water due to its hydrophobic characteristics. The sulfonyl chloride moiety is highly reactive, particularly with nucleophiles, allowing for the formation of sulfonamides and other derivatives. Safety precautions are essential when handling this compound, as it can be corrosive and may release toxic gases upon reaction with water or moisture. Proper storage in a cool, dry place, away from incompatible substances, is recommended to maintain its stability and reactivity.
Formula:C8H6ClF3O3S
InChI:InChI=1S/C8H6ClF3O3S/c9-16(13,14)5-6-2-1-3-7(4-6)15-8(10,11)12/h1-4H,5H2
InChI key:InChIKey=KGJPIKDHOAYOHB-UHFFFAOYSA-N
SMILES:C(S(Cl)(=O)=O)C1=CC(OC(F)(F)F)=CC=C1
Synonyms:
  • Benzenemethanesulfonyl chloride, 3-(trifluoromethoxy)-
  • 3-(Trifluoromethoxy)benzenemethanesulfonyl chloride
  • (3-(trifluoromethoxy)phenyl)methanesulfonyl chloride
